Below, we have compiled a checklist to go through if your formula is displaying incorrect data or cannot be added:
- Have you used the correct brackets, that is, used the right ones for balance accounts and profit and loss accounts respectively?
- Have you entered the account range correctly?
- Is the function, for example, Ack(expression), written correctly?
- Do you have a tag on a business area or a budget that has been removed?
- Have you accidentally made the formula negative or positive?
- In a simple mode, have you ticked the correct balance or profit and loss?
The formula cannot be added
When the formula cannot be entered or is incorrect, you will see a red box
In the case above, I forgot to add a curly bracket at the end of the formula, so I cannot add it.
Undefined in the formula
The account or variable changes to undefined when the formula is saved. This is because the system cannot visually handle formulas containing any of: T_ OG_ G_ W_ (capital letter followed by an underscore). The data displayed will be correct, but it will look strange visually in the formula.
To resolve this, rename the formula or create a new variable and add it to the formula.
